Lady Tide softball team holds awards banquet
Lady TIde Hold Softball Awards Banquet
Members of the 2014 Long County softball team hold their awards during the teams annual awards banquet last Thursday in Jesup. - photo by Mikee Riddle

The Long County High School softball team held their annual awards banquet last Thursday at Sybil’s in Jesup.

Harley Dawson earned three awards, including being recognized as the Region 2-AA Pitcher of the Year. Taylor Poole also had three awards.

Alyssa Anderson earned the Most Improved Player of the Year Award. Head Coach Brian Thomas commented on Anderson and the importance of showing improvement daily.

“Improvement can be measured in many ways from year to year, month to month, or even day to day. In such a season like we have, improvement is needed from day to day … for us, getting better each day is essential,” Thomas said.
